Detailed information for compound 1482382

Basic information

Technical information
  • TDR Targets ID: 1482382
  • Name: methyl (1S,5R)-3-(1-benzofuran-2-yl)-8-(4-met hylpiperidine-1-carbonyl)-8-azabicyclo[3.2.1] oct-3-ene-4-carboxylate
  • MW: 408.49 | Formula: C24H28N2O4
  • H donors: 0 H acceptors: 2 LogP: 3.48 Rotable bonds: 5
    Rule of 5 violations (Lipinski): 1
  • SMILES: COC(=O)C1=C(C[C@H]2N([C@@H]1CC2)C(=O)N1CCC(CC1)C)c1cc2c(o1)cccc2
  • InChi: 1S/C24H28N2O4/c1-15-9-11-25(12-10-15)24(28)26-17-7-8-19(26)22(23(27)29-2)18(14-17)21-13-16-5-3-4-6-20(16)30-21/h3-6,13,15,17,19H,7-12,14H2,1-2H3/t17-,19+/m0/s1
  • InChiKey: USFBQCRAPLMPCD-PKOBYXMFSA-N

Activities

Activity type Activity value Assay description Source Reference
IC50 (functional) 16.3 uM PubChem BioAssay. Dose response confirmation of uHTS antagonist hits from Gli-SUFU in a luminescent reporter assay. (Class of assay: confirmatory) ChEMBL. No reference
IC50 (functional) 24.4 uM PubChem BioAssay. Dose response validation of uHTS Gli-SUFU antagonist hits in a Wnt3a luminescent reporter assay. (Class of assay: confirmatory) ChEMBL. No reference
Potency (functional) 10.3225 uM PubChem BioAssay. A quantitative high throughput screen for small molecules that induce DNA re-replication in MCF 10a normal breast cells. (Class of assay: confirmatory) ChEMBL. No reference
Potency (functional) 11.2202 uM PubChem BioAssay. qHTS of GLP-1 Receptor Inverse Agonists (Inhibition Mode). (Class of assay: confirmatory) ChEMBL. No reference
Potency (functional) 29.0929 uM PUBCHEM_BIOASSAY: Nrf2 qHTS screen for inhibitors.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ID493153, AID493163, AID504648] ChEMBL. No reference
Potency (functional) 35.4813 uM PUBCHEM_BIOASSAY: qHTS for Inhibitors of TGF-b.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ID588856, AID588860] ChEMBL. No reference
Potency (functional) 39.8107 uM PubChem BioAssay. qHTS of PTHR Inhibitors: Primary Screen. (Class of assay: confirmatory) ChEMBL. No reference
